    Baofeng AR-5RM

    I recently picked up a Baofeng AR-5RM. The kit included the radio with battery, a standard "701 clone" antenna tuned to FM (broadcast radio) / 136-174MHz / 400-520MHz, an Abbree AR-771 VHF/UHF antenna, a desktop charger, wrist strap, belt clip, and a manual which turned out to be better written than the manual for my old UV-5R radios. For those who are unfamiliar with this radio, it is pretty much identical to the UV-5G Plus, the UV-5RM Plus, and possibly other Baofeng radios. It's marketed as pushing up to 10w transmit power. The radio is quite a bit larger than the older UV-5G (UV-5R sibling). The screen is much nicer, though I've seen complaints that it's hard to read in bright sunlight. I suspect that's true, though it's still legible to me. The menus seem better laid out, but maybe that's because the display has more characters, so it's easier to understand what the menu is saying. Compared to the UV-5R's 128 memory locations, this radio has 999. Just about the first thing I did was use my old Baofeng UV-5R USB cable to program it with Chirp. This process went smoothly, and the data upload/download is about twice the speed of data transfers with the older UV-5G. Chirp is going to be Chirp -- if you know how to use it with one radio, it works just about the same for any compatible radio, with the addition or subtraction of a few field columns depending on the radio you're programming. I noticed that this radio allows up to 12 characters in the channel name field. And it offers three power levels, low, medium, and high. Through some testing I determined that these equate to about 2.5w, 5w, and 10w. Spurious emissions.... When transmitting with my older UV-5G and looking at the spectrum waterfall on my RTL-SDRv4 I would see a sharp peak at the frequency center, with two short peaks a few kilohertz away in either direction. This isn't terribly surprising, as my SDR's antenna is only six feet away when I test. But when I transmit with the AR-5RM and observe the waterfall, I don't see those secondary peaks on either side of the frequency center. I also used some software to do a wider scan with the SDR to see if there were other significant emissions across a broader portion of the UHF spectrum, and really didn't see much, in my unscientific test. Next I hooked up the Surecom SW-102 along with a dummy load, and tested power output at 2m, MURS, Marine VHF, 1.25m, 70cm, and GMRS frequencies. At low power, the output was usually in the 2.3-2.7w range, with a bit of a dip, closer to 1.9w in the 1.25m band. At medium power, there was another dip down to just over four watts at 1.25m, but in other VHF and UHF portions of the RF spectrum power was very close on either side of 5w -- sometimes a little over, other times a little under, but just barely. At full power it came in around 8.2w in the 1.25m band, but everywhere else was between 9.4w and 10.2w. It's worth noting that as a GMRS radio (for which it isn't type approved), it would be inappropriate to set it up to transmit on GMRS channels 8-14, since they're supposed to be 0.5w channels, and this radio really doesn't go below about 2.5w. For MURS (for which it is also not type approved) you're also pushing it a little, since MURS is supposed to be <2w. But 2.5w is only 25% too powerful, versus 5x more power than it should be putting out, which is the situation for GMRS 8-14. The antennas: I did sweeps with a NanoVNA within each of the ranges mentioned above; 2m, MURS, Marine VHF, 1.25m, 70cm, and GMRS. The included antennas perform fairly well. The shorter one had an SWR of <2.5:1 throughout all the ranges except 1.25m, where it was something like 3.5:1 -- not appropriate for use in that band. The longer antenna scored consistently better in all of the ranges I tested. Still not really appropriate for 1.25m. With both antennas, they tended to see a bit too much rise near the top of the Marine VHF spectrum. If this spectrum is important you would probably want an antenna better tuned to that set of frequencies. But they both did pretty good at 2m, MURS, 70cm, and GMRS. I compared a Nagoya NA-771G, and it did even better at GMRS frequencies, at the expense of slightly higher SWR in the lower parts of the 70cm band. The 771G did okay in the upper portions of the 2m band, and MURS as well, though it's not designed to be a dual band antenna. Testing with the long antenna (the Abbree 771) at 5w (medium power) I hit the Ogden repeater (43 miles away) and the Promontory repeater (64 miles away). It helps that I have line of sight to those repeaters. Over Simplex I tested at about 3 miles and 5 miles from my home at each power level using both the shorter and longer antenna. The 5-mile test was more interesting, so I'll rank the results of that test from best configuration to worst. First, though; I did manage to get through to my home, with where I had a VOX recorder set up, using each of the configurations. I'm going to mix my RA-87 (40w radio) with MXTA-26 for comparison: Best to Worst: Retevis at 40w: Full quieting, no static at all. Crisp sound. Retevis at 25w (M): Nearly full quieting, no static. Crisp sound. The noise floor was just very slightly higher. AR-5RM at High with long antenna: Obviously it's going to sound a little noisier at 10w with a 771 clone antenna than the Retevis, but still very good. Retevis at 5w (L): slightly higher noise floor than AR-5RM at 10w. AR-5RM at Medium power, long antenna: noise floor was just a little higher than before. AR-5RM at High power, short antenna: I had to listen several times to hear the difference between high/short and medium/long. But medium/long won by a hair. AR-5RM at Medium power, short antenna: Still pretty good, but high/short was a little less hiss. AR-5RM at low power, long antenna: Noise floor was quite a bit higher, and some static coming through. AR-5RM at low power, short antenna: Considerable hiss and static, but my voice was still very clear, easy to make out. I should have tested against my older UV-5G but I ran out of time. At higher powers, the difference between the long and short antenna wasn't as important. At lower powers, the antenna length mattered a lot more. Overall, though, antenna length seemed to make more difference than power level. Configuration: I don't see much point in draining the battery and singing my eyeballs by transmitting at 10w all the time. The sound quality at 5w from 5-miles away was pretty good, particularly with the longer antenna. And I was able to hit those distant repeaters at 5w. Therefore, as I configured the radio with Chirp, I set channels 1-7, 15-22, and repeater inputs to medium - 5w. I set MURS to Low, 2+w. Marine VHF/16 and the 68,71, etc working channels are set to Low (2+w). I haven't tested it with an antenna -- only with dummy load -- at 2m, 1.25m, and 70cm, and currently have it configured to not be able to transmit on any frequencies. And I've set GMRS channels 8-14 to not transmit, since its minimum power level is way too high compared to the requirement of staying below 0.5w on those channels. To configure it to not be able to transmit on a frequency that you have programmed into its memory slots, you set the "offset" to "off." At that point, when you hit PTT, nothing happens. In Chirp there are four possible offset modes: (blank) which is no offset/simplex; off which is no transmitting possible, + (positive) offset, and - (negative) offset. Air band: I've listened to air band with this radio. When you set it into the airband (108.0000 - 135.99875MHz) it automatically switches to AM, and will not transmit (tested with a dummy load). It does pick up ATC just fine. Battery life: I've never run it all the way down, so I don't know. But I do like that you can charge it either from the desktop base, OR with a USB-C plug. In the spirit of avoiding surprises: This radio, at least in the package I bought, doesn't come with a USB data cable. But it works with the same data cable used with the UV-5R or UV-5G. And within Chirp you chose the Baofeng 5RM profile (my UV-5G uses the Radiodity UV-5R profile). The green button (search): Hold the green button for a few seconds. The phone will say "Search." Now hold the PTT on another radio. In a few seconds this radio will show the frequency, and a second or so later, will show the DCS or CTCSS tone. Then it will let you save it into a memory bank. I can't remember for the life of me how to delete it (other than with Chirp) but that's in the manual, for sure. The point is that you can pair it up to another radio that is already set to a frequency and tone quickly and easily. I tend to be the one setting up my radios and handing them out to family members when we go skiing or hiking, so it's probably not a feature I'll need much. But if you find yourself bringing a radio to an event where you know others will be using GMRS or FRS to keep in touch, you can get paired up to their radios easily. I'm well aware this isn't a $50, $80, $100, or $150 two-way radio; it's a $35 (with extra antenna) multi-band two way radio; it should, by all rights, be a much worse radio. But its power levels are quite close to what's advertised, within about 5-6% of advertised across most of the bands I tested. 1.25cm is kind of the exception, being more like 10% off. But still, this radio is better than it should be. It feels pretty solid. Its sound quality is quite good. Listening to my recordings, it sounds like it transmits clearly. Scanning is pretty slow -- scanning is always slow on 2-way radios I've used. Squelch isn't perfect -- scanning 2m repeaters I keep getting hung up on one that must have another more distant one on the same frequency, too far to hear, but powerful enough to break squelch even when I have it set high. When people review equipment there's often some level of confirmation bias. I'm probably looking for reasons to like the radio, and to defend my purchasing decision. If I were looking for negatives, things not to like, I would come up with a few: It's quite a lot bigger than the UV-5G / UV-5R. It doesnt' fit into a pocket as easily. The included ABBREE 771 knockoff antenna feels cheaper than my Nagoya 771G, and the 701 knockoff is even cheaper than that. The scan button requires a long press, and an accidental short press puts you into a DTMF transmit mode that you can't seem to get out of except by hitting the "monitor" button once, which is an undocumented path. The antenna jack is SMA-M, whereas the UV-5G was SMA-F, so I had to order different adapters to be able to use an external antenna. The dust cover over the mic/speaker/data ports feels like it could wear out if you're opening and closing it a lot. Unlike the UV-5R/G you can't alter the levels associated with the squelch settings. That was a common customization people made with the UV-5R series. The USB-C charging light on the back of the battery shows a dim green when fully charged -- too dim to see in outdoor daylight. You can't set the power level low enough to meet power requirements for GMRS 8-14, but I don't really care about using those channels anyway; my mobile radios can't use 8-14 either. In the overall picture, those are minor things, for a $30-35 radio.

    Well, it all worked!

    Well, I got up and running with my new antenna, a $40 “uayosek”(whopping 2.5db) off Amazon and 25 ft of DXEng RG8X connected the BF UV5G Plus. At 16’ in the air with my handheld, it got 4.84 watts on high @1.04 swr. Worked well enough I bumped it down to medium and got 3.42w, and 1.62w at low. I was able to hit the big repeater on Sunday full quiet at high, and a little scratchy on medium. Having listened to suggestions made, and the Euro being about even with the dollar, I ordered 25 feet of MP Ultraflex 7 Sahara, which arrived today. Preliminary test shows 7.94w, 4.95w, and 2.61w, a significant improvement. SWR appears a tiny bit higher, but it is coiled and only tested on the antenna down so that will probably change. Price wasn’t too crazy for the Ultraflex, about $65 assembled and shipped. It definitely fits the bill though, lighter than LMR400, only .28 thick, the BNC connectors they put on it look like they were straight up machined out of bar stock, and its db loss is only a touch higher(.1 or .2 db) than LMR400UF. I am gonna try to get it all put up tomorrow night for the local net, but so far it looks like it will work well.

  26. Why does every new license holder want to setup a repeater? I would like to shed a little light on some of the important things to consider if you recently got your GMRS license and now want your own repeater. First thing to consider, are there any open well placed repeaters in your area that you are able to use? I can assure you most repeater owners want people to use there repeater. Owning several repeaters I can assure you all are welcome and encouraged to use my machines. Do you have access to a location to host your repeater? If your answer is your garage roof you should reconsider. Your garage roof will give you about the same coverage as simplex. Unless you’re on top of a mountain and all your users are at the bottom you will never be happy with this setup. GMRS is not as popular as one would like to think, unless your repeater covers 20 miles or more you may find you only have 1 or 2 users in the area. Unless you already have a group of friends together you may want to consider this before spending money on a decent well positioned site to install your repeater. So you found a nice high site and the price is right, all you need to do is get the repeater installed, sounds simple right? Some thigs to consider first and foremost are the costs because they can add up quickly. Are you on a commercial tower that requires a license and bonded climber? If so this could be by far your largest expense depending on your area. I have spent $600 to $1200 on a climber; I have had quotes as high as $2500 depending on the amount of work and heights involved. Keep in mind commercial sites require certified mounts, hard line cable, cable clamps, engineered grounding solutions and commercial grade antennas. No tower owner is going to let you install a comet antenna and 200’ of braided shield coax. This brings me to my next point, the antenna. Because of the costs involved with climbers you will want to expend your budget on the antenna. Remember a $2000 repeater on a $200 antenna is going to work about as good as a $200 repeater. Whereas a $200 repeater on a $2000 antenna is going to work like a $2000 repeater. On my first repeater I was gifted use of a 150’ tower, I installed a DB-420 on the top and 160’ of 7/8 hardline. Total cost of equipment for the antenna install was $2500, with the climbers labor coming in at an additional $800. This left me with enough to purchase an old Motorola R100 repeater running at 25W. To my surprise it had 30 miles of coverage, all due to the cash spent on the antenna and waiting for a decent spot. Things happen, more so if you have an antenna 200’ in the air with a conductive cable connected to sensitive electronics. Antenna issues, feedline issues, repeater issues all cost money and I promise at some point you will have issues that need repair and require your money! It is my opinion that the GMRS community does not need another 2 to 5 miles repeater as it just becomes background noise. What use is a public listed repeater if somebody in a mobile can’t use it 5 miles away while moving or the portable coverage is only a mile? If after reading this you are still going to build a repeater for your garage more power to you, just don’t expect 20 people to show up if it only reaches a mile. As the owner of several GMRS and Commercial repeaters I can attest to the amount of money and effort go into my repeaters. I have only touched on the basics, if you add in any kind of testing services, duplexer tuning, addition of a combiner channel to an existing tower system, RF engineering, rent and insurance your costs can sky rocket. The best advice I can give any new licensee is to try and use the available systems in the area. Take the time to learn a little about what you’re doing and to assess the usability of the service before investing in a repeater for the sole reason of saying you own one.

  29. I picked up a Wouxun KG-UV980P, like new in box, on ebay, and thought I'd give some of my impressions now that I've used it a few days. The KG-UV980P is a quad band amateur radio, featuring 10m, 6m, 2m, and 70cm bands. It will also receive in the CB range, airband, and with proper CHIRP configuration, MURS, Marine VHF, and GMRS. The KG-UV980P is the amateur radio version of the well known (in these circles) KG-1000G GMRS radio. The KG-UV980P will transmit with 10w in the 10m and 6m bands. And it is advertised as 50w in the 2m band VHF band, and 40w in the 70cm UHF band. In testing with a dummy load, my unit comes in at a little over 10w in the 10m and 6m bands, about 46w in the 2m VHF band, and around 43-45w in the 70cm UHF band. So its marketing may be slightly overstating the VHF power, and understating the UHF power. However, it doesn't matter. For practical purposes, it's an ample mobile and base station radio in the UHF and 2m VHF bands. First obvious question: Will it work for me, a person reading posts on a GMRS website? And the answer is that through some simple configuration adjustments of the band ranges in CHIRP, yes, this will work for you. You might also ask if it will work for those people who prefer more of a Smokey and the Bandit radio band, the answer is sort of, with caveats. And some might ask if it will work for them on a band that has five VHF channels numbered 1-3,Green,Blue. The answer is somewhat, with a caveat. The caveats: On the smokey and the bandit band the radio can listen in AM mode, but I think only transmit in FM, and would need to set the power to L or M. But at "M" you're only putting out about 2.6w in the 11m band, whereas this band is FCC restricted to 4w maximum for AM and FM transmission, so you come up a little short. On the other hand, at "H" power, you're way over the limit, at 10w, so don't do that. In other words, if you're buying this for the Superbowl band, it's not ideal; only FM, and wrong power levels. As for the 5-channel VHF band starting with the letter M, there is no power setting that brings you down to compliance, as the lowest setting is a little over 5w in the 144+ VHF band, and the M band is limited to 2w. So if you're buying this for the M band you're making a mistake; it cannot meet the technical limitations required for that band. The final caveat is this radio is an amateur radio, not type approved for bands that require type approved equipment. If you have your amateur license, it's useful. If not, radios specific to your license make more sense. About our on-topic band: Low power will comply with the technical restrictions of channels 1-7 -- narrow band or wide. Medium and High power will comply with the technical restrictions of channels 15-22 and the repeater inputs -- narrow band or wide. The radio's lowest power setting in UHF is about 5w, and it's a mobile radio, so, like all mobile radios, it will not meet the restrictions for channels 8-14, which must transmit below a half watt. The radio: it's two in one. This radio has two radios inside. It has two volume knobs. Its display has a left side and a right side, each of which corresponds to one of the radios. It literally can play both sides at the same time. It can function as a full-duplex repeater, and as a full-duplex cross-band repeater. It can receive and transmit at the same time, in repeater mode. Some radios have a left and right side, but only one radio on the inside. Those radios achieve this trick by rapidly shifting the one internal radio to listen on the channel set on the left, and then on the channel set on the right. This is how the RA87 works. This is how the UV-5G or UV-5G Plus work. But the Wouxun KG-UV980P doesn't need such a trick; it has two transceivers in it. This is a really nice feature for some people. The mic: It's well balanced, and weighted. My RA87 mic feels like it's mostly air -- like a hollow chocolate bunny. The KG-UV980P mic feels like a MaBell desk phone from the 80s. It feels nice. Its keypad works well, and has all the features you would want on it (better so than the faceplate even). There is a speaker in the mic handset, and there are two speakers on the base unit. There is a volume control on the mic, a monitor button, menu button, band selection, direct frequency input, and a lot more. It's a good mic, and from what people who have heard my voice over this radio say, it sounds awesome. The speakers: With a speaker in the mic, and two speakers on the base unit, it sounds good and offers nice options for listening. There are also two external speaker outputs. Remember, it has two radios in it. And this is why. I've used the radio indoors, and in my super quiet 2014 F150. In those environments, the speakers are plenty loud. I have not tried it out in my old Bronco with a 5.8L v8, 3" exhaust, every rattle known to man, and a thin shell of a roof. I suspect that just like my RA87, which is mounted in the Bronco, its speaker will be almost adequate unless I'm at highway speeds. However, the fact that it has a mic speaker may help in noisy environments. The faceplate: The radio's faceplate is removable, and can be mounted separately from the base unit. It comes with a short connector for mounting the face plate on the base unit, and it comes with a long connecting cord, as well as a dash mount to allow the faceplate to be located a few feet away from the base unit. CHIRP: This unit can be programmed with Wouxun's kooky Windows software, or it can be programmed very easily from CHIRP. You will need to purchase a data cable, as it doesn't come with one. The cable is not expensive. With CHIRP you can program its 999 channels, set the band limits, set many other options, and even allocate channels to ten different scan groups, of user-defined size. This allows you to set it to scan only 2m repeaters, or only GMRS, or whatever other scan groups you can imagine that fall within its band capabilities. On my Linux laptop, the cable required no additional drivers; just download and install CHIRP, which I already had, plug in the cable, download the code plug from the radio, modify it, and upload it back to the radio. Modes: The "left side" radio supports AM and FM. The "right side" is FM only. Despite supporting 10m, it doesn't have SSB. It also doesn't have any digital modes. Transmit bands: 10m(&11m), 6m, 2m(+...), 70cm(65cm). Receive bands: 11m, 10m, 6m, VHF from 144-179, UHF from 420-470, plus airband (123), and 33cm. Heat: I don't talk nearly as much as I type, so I haven't really gotten it hot. It has a fan, and the fan can be set to always on, on while keyed up, or on when it reaches a certain temperature or is keyed up. Heat dissipation doesn't seem to be a problem. I keyed it up for 90 seconds into a 50w dummy load at high power, and it got warm enough to feel the warmth, but not hot. Nevertheless, dash-mounting the radio and then rag chewing in southern Arizona may not be a great plan. If you're going to dash mount it, dash mount the faceplate, and put the base unit somewhere shady in the vehicle, with sufficient ventilation. Programming: The menu is not too difficult to understand, but it's sure easier using CHIRP to get the radio configured, and then to just rely on the menu system for a little tweaking here and there. That goes for programming channels, too. Just do it in CHIRP, upload, done. Overall quality impressions: The radio is hefty, solid, has nice sound, close-enough power, good venting, great features, and great mounting options. Antenna choices: The closest I have to an antenna that will cover this radio's capabilities is a Comet CA2X4SR-NMO. I don't have a General class license, so I don't spend time in the 10m band. And nobody uses 6m in my area, from what I can tell. The CA2X4SR-NMO covers the 2m, 70cm, and closely adjacent bands nicely, so that's what I use. Odds and ends: Independently configurable Tx and Rx tones, compander, over-temp detection, high/low power input detection, scan groups, CTCSS and DCS scanning/detection, and very important to some, a roger beep. Very important to others, the roger beep can be disabled. DTMF, call groups, lots of features you'll never use. Should you consider this radio? Well, it depends. It's not cheap, at about $380-$400. There are far cheaper ham radios out there, and far cheaper GMRS radios. You might even find less expensive quad-band radios. But the build quality and sound quality are pretty darn good. If you are only GMRS licensed, get the KG-1000G Plus. It's the same radio but type approved for, and configured for GMRS. You'll be very happy with that radio. If you're a CB person, no, get a proper CB because it will have the appropriate power levels available, and will be type approved. If you're a MURS person, no, get the KG-1000M radio (which is serious overkill -- so really get an inexpensive MURS radio). If you're an amateur who operates in the SSB portions of the 10m band, get a proper HF radio so you can also enjoy 12m, 15m, 17m, 20m, and 40m. But if you're like me -- rather addicted to nice equipment, enjoying both amateur and GMRS, needing flexible installation options, and appreciating the features this radio offers, it's a pretty decent choice.

  34. You would need to reset it to GMRS mode before you can transmit on GMRS. (in HAM mode if you enter GMRS frequencies/channels it will not allow transmit on GMRS. To reset a TID Radio H3 to GMRS mode, 1. turn the radio off, then hold down both the Top PTT button and the star button while turning the radio on 2. this will bring up a menu where you can select "GMRS" mode 3. and confirm the change by pressing the blue "yes" button, causing the radio to reboot in GMRS mode The radio will reset to GMRS mode, and it should have all GMRS channels already programed in it ready to use. you don't need to update firmware... just follow above procedure. One other thing to figure out. if you bought the HAM version, thenn the antennas you got may not be ideal for GMRS. but that is ok, the stock antennas are not the best anyway. Order a GMRS specific antenna like a Nagoya 771G, or a 701G... or there are many other good GMRS specifically tuned antennas. Even the Tidradio 771G is very good. (but the 771s are longer than the stock anteannas.

    Could FM CB supplant FRS?

    I'm going to close my post out with something that will piss some people off, and others will say I don't know what I am talking about... so if you don't want to read all of the post, you may want to skip to the END. The reason CB went to the wayside isn't known for sure, but I have a few ideas. Modulation type isn't one of them. I think there is zero chance of CB replacing FRS. I don't think it could even take a significant part of the market, and I will explain why. First, people get extremely frustrated because their mobile CB radio performs so poorly, with regard to range. As mentioned above, that is almost always due to the antenna. The primary problem is, the average DIY person doesn't poses the tools or skills to properly install a CB and antenna, nor verify if it is working correctly. This wasn't always the case, but somewhere in time, this common knowledge kind of vanished, leading people to think they can just bolt on the antenna and life is good. Then, there is the size of the antenna. The shortest proper length for a CB antenna is 104 inches. That's not a type-o... that is over eight and a half feet. Not everyone is willing to put an antenna that big on their vehicle. So, you see everyone using a compromised antenna... like the 4' and even 3' firestik antennas. I own a 4 footer and a 1 footer, but I know they are only going to work for a mile or less. FRS is at a frequency that only requires a 6" antenna, and the installation is way, way more forgiving. Just by it's nature, its not common to incorrectly install an FRS antenna. And when manufacturers put even shorter antennas on them, say a 3", it's no where near the compromise made in CB with a 3' antenna. So, you take a radio and antenna that doesn't install correctly easily and complicate that install with an antenna that more resembles a dummy load than an antenna, and yeah, the performance is gonna suck. Creating an even smaller, overpriced version in a handheld doesn't sound like a good time, either. Now, there is also another issue to deal with. While there are FM CB radios available, FM quality on CB is no where near the audio quality of FRS. FRS radio uses a lot more bandwidth, which means the signal can carry more data, aka higher fidelity audio. Many people will prefer FRS just because it sounds better. END Now to upset some people... I believe that a properly installed mobile CB and antenna or a quality CB handheld will outperform an FRS radio 100% of the time. I also believe that a properly installed mobile CB and antenna AND a quality CB handheld will outperform their counterpart in GMRS radio a vast majority of the time, when it comes to P2P comms. The two top reasons why GMRS has made it to the top of the pile is due to repeaters and the frequency used is ideal for heavily wooded and dense urban areas. While generally, I believe CB is superior in many cases, it seems that US radio use in dense woods and cities are the most common use cases... hence GMRS (and FRS) win over mobile and handheld CB.

  37. The regulations say nothing about being in the same household. They simply say: Any individual who holds an individual license may allow his or her immediate family members to operate his or her GMRS station or stations. Immediate family members are the licensee's spouse, children, grandchildren, stepchildren, parents, grandparents, stepparents, brothers, sisters, aunts, uncles, nieces, nephews, and in-laws. But they do require that the licensed individual retain control of his/her stations while being used by someone they have authorized.
